the egyptian regime came this close to doing the right thing for once in their lives ...

Egyptian Foreign Minister, Ahmad Abu Al Gheit, stated Wednesday that his Israeli counterpart Avigdor Lieberman is not welcome in Egypt and will not be allowed to step into the country

so far so good right ... but here comes the kicker ...

as long as he maintains his hostile positions towards the Egyptian President

see egypt is still angry at lieberman for saying that “mubarak can go to hell” during a speech at the knesset last year ...
